欧美一区二区三区,国内熟女精品熟女A片视频小说,日本av网,小鲜肉男男GAY做受XXX网站

css不包含某個元素

方一強1年前7瀏覽0評論

CSS中提供了許多選擇器,讓我們可以方便地操作HTML中的元素,并為其添加樣式。其中有一種選擇器是“不包含某個元素”的選擇器。這種選擇器的作用是選取不包含某個特定元素的所有元素,并為其添加樣式。

p:not(#exclude){
color: red;
}

上面的代碼表示,選取所有不包含id為“exclude”的p元素,并將其文字顏色設(shè)為紅色。

使用這種選擇器可以有效地避免對特定元素的樣式影響到其他元素。比如,在一個網(wǎng)頁中,如果有一個包含廣告的div元素,我們不希望其他元素受到這個廣告的影響,我們可以使用“不包含某個元素”的選擇器來解決這個問題。

body :not(.ad){
background-color: #f7f7f7;
}

上面的代碼表示,選取body元素下不包含class為“ad”的所有元素,并將它們的背景顏色設(shè)為淺灰色。

需要注意的是,“不包含某個元素”的選擇器只能選取直接包含在它內(nèi)部的元素,對于嵌套的元素則無效。比如:

1

2

如果我們使用以下代碼:

.parent :not(.child){
color: red;
}

那么只有第一個p元素(內(nèi)容為“1”)會被選中,并設(shè)置為紅色文字。

總之,“不包含某個元素”的選擇器是一個非常實用的功能,讓我們可以更加方便地為不同的元素添加樣式,提高網(wǎng)頁的可讀性和美觀程度。